Hamilton Lane Incorporated (HLNE) reported Q1 2026 earnings per share of $1.49, surpassing the consensus estimate of $1.4586 by 2.15%. Revenue figures were not disclosed in this release. The stock rose approximately 1.14% following the announcement, reflecting investor approval of the earnings beat amid a supportive environment for private market investments.
